    Quote Originally Posted by 48307 View Post
    Some folks on the Internet say the site belongs to Matty Moroun. Can anyone confirm this?

    This sounds like pretty scary news.

    According to the plat maps I have it looks like it's owned [[Or until recently was) by Waterfront Terminal Holdings II LLC. They have a tax address in Clare, Michigan and that Clare property is/was owned by a William & Coloma Warner. William Warner has passed away, but his son [[Harry C. Warner) now controls Warner Petroleum Corporation [[Listed as a waterfront petroleum terminal company) which is based in Detroit. It's probably safe to assume that he is the actual owner or in control of the site.

    It appears as if they purchased it from the City of Detroit around 2015 and there were some legal issues with the sale brought up in relation to Detroit's bankruptcy. Mayor Duggan's nemesis Robert Carmack was connected to a company that had put an unsuccessful offer on the property as well prior to the 2015 sale.
